

Hotel Description
Look, I’ve stayed in my fair share of Rome hotels, and BoRooms honestly caught me off guard in the best way possible. The name’s a bit quirky – I mean, it sounds like someone was trying too hard to be clever – but the place itself is actually fantastic. It’s tucked away on Borgo Pio, which is this narrow cobblestone street that feels like you’ve stumbled into a secret part of the city. You know what I love about this location? You’re literally a five-minute walk from St. Peter’s, but somehow you’ve escaped all the tourist chaos that usually comes with being that close to the Vatican.
The building itself has this understated elegance that I really appreciate – it’s not trying to scream “luxury hotel” at you, but everything feels thoughtfully done. The lobby smells like expensive Italian leather mixed with fresh flowers, and honestly, that’s when I knew they were doing something right. Check-in was refreshingly smooth (no standing around for twenty minutes while they figure out their system), and the staff actually seemed to know the neighborhood well enough to give real recommendations, not just the obvious tourist spots. I asked about good morning coffee, and they sent me to this tiny place around the corner on Via del Mascherino where locals actually go – turned into my daily ritual.
The rooms are what you’d expect from a solid 4-star place, but with some nice touches that show they’re paying attention. The beds are properly comfortable (I’m picky about this), and the bathrooms have that heated tile floor situation that’s perfect after walking around Rome all day. What really impressed me was how quiet it stays at night – Borgo Pio doesn’t get the late-night crowds that some of the main tourist streets do, so you can actually sleep with the windows open if you want. The area gets busy during the day with people heading to the Vatican, but by evening it settles into this peaceful residential vibe where you’ll see neighbors chatting on their stoops and kids playing in the small piazzas.
I’ll be honest – parking can be a bit of a headache if you’re driving (well, parking anywhere in Rome is a headache), but the metro connections are solid, and you can walk to most of the major sites without feeling like you’re on a death march. The Ottaviano stop is maybe ten minutes away, which gets you anywhere you need to go. There’s also something to be said for staying in Prati instead of the historic center – you get a better feel for how Romans actually live, plus the restaurants around here cater more to locals than tourists, which means better food and better prices. That 8.8 rating makes sense to me; it’s the kind of place that does all the important stuff really well without any unnecessary drama.
